4.8 (13)최대 1시간€29.00통합 이용권에 포함Barcelona Aquarium boasts over 11,000 animals, 450 different species, an underwater tunnel and live feedings - look out for some of the star species, such as sharks, eels and rays.You’ll get to view 14 different Mediterranean-themed aquariums and learn more about the incredible creatures that call the ocean their home. See Humboldt penguins, gaze up at sharks swimming above your head, and admire the colorful fish in the tropical tanks.The aquarium also hosts a regular calendar of events including educational talks to teach about marine conservation and shark cage diving.

3.7 (6)최대 2시간€18.50통합 이용권에 포함Located in the heart of Montjuïc, within walking distance of the iconic fountain, is Poble Espanyol – an open-air, architectural museum that recreates the soul of Spanish culture, art and cuisine.Here you'll find recreations of 117 buildings, streets, and squares from around Spain. Stroll through a typical Andalusian neighborhood, a Romanesque monastery, and many more buildings and museums.You'll also find plenty of immersive installations and art displays. Discover the landscapes and traditions of Spain, get a feel for the popular festivals, and browse over 300 pieces of contemporary art including work by Picasso, Miró, and Dalí. Poble Espanol is also a great place for picking up souvenirs, with over 20 expert craftsmen working onsite and producing everything from glass and leather to jewelry and guitars. - 2

4.8 (13)최대 2시간€44.00통합 이용권에 포함The first stop on our Picasso tour is outside the Els Quatre Gats Restaurant. This beautiful modernist building was a gathering spot for artists and is where Picasso first started to exhibit his genius.Moving on from there, you’ll soon find yourself outside Sala Parès. This gallery was once a paint shop and is where some of Picasso’s first works were exhibited. You’ll learn about how the gallery has changed over the years from your expert tour guide.As you continue the tour, you'll pass by what was once the location of a brothel, whose workers inspired one of Picasso's most famous paintings, as well as the building that once hosted the Fine Arts Academy where the artist studied as a teenager. As you journey through the Old Town, you’ll hear plenty of stories about the artist’s life and career before arriving at the Picasso Museum. Your guide will leave you there to enjoy the museum at your own pace, but will give you plenty of advice on what to look out for during your self-guided tour.As you journey through the museum, you’ll learn about the special relationship Picasso had with Barcelona and how the city shaped his art. - 3

5.0 (12)1-2 시간 소요€29.00통합 이용권에 포함Don't leave Barcelona without exploring its beautiful Gothic Quarter! On this fantastic walking tour, your local guide will lead you around the best sights in the district and give a little history along the way.The Gothic Quarter is one of the oldest parts of the city and you will learn how it was founded, its evolution over the years and the history of its most illustrious characters. You'll also be taken to see the remains of the ancient city wall that dates from Roman times, with Medieval additions.What's more, you'll also learn about important figures in the history of the city such as St. Roque and 'Wilfredo the Hairy', and you'll hear about the flag of Catalonia and how its current design came about.At the end of your tour, your guide will lead you to a lovely traditional bar where you can enjoy a selection of pintxos - savory snacks consisting of a small tower of bread, cheeses, meats, pickles and more, typically accompanied by something to drink. Pintxos come in a wide variety and are held together with a small toothpick - known as the 'spike' or 'pinch' - which is where the word 'pintxo' comes from.Make sure to get some tips from your local guide on how to spend the rest of your trip in Barcelona!
